The Legacy of Version 1.0
Released in November 2011, Minecraft version 1.0 represented the culmination of years of development and refinement. It marked the transition from beta to full release, solidifying Minecraft's position as a cultural phenomenon. Rediscovering Classic Mechanics
Version 1.0 introduced several key mechanics that laid the groundwork for subsequent updates. From the hunger system and enchanting mechanics to the End dimension and Ender Dragon, these features marked a turning point in the evolution of Minecraft's gameplay. By exploring 1.0 servers, players can rediscover these classic mechanics that have left an indelible mark on the game's legacy.
